深度学习:未来科技的引擎
深度学习,这个词汇近年来炙手可热,仿佛科技的引擎,驱动着人工智能的飞速发展。它不再仅仅是实验室里的研究,而是渗透到我们生活的方方面面,从图像识别到自然语言处理,甚至自动驾驶,深度学习正在重塑世界。那么,究竟什么是深度学习?又该如何利用它来提升效率和价值呢?
深度学习的定义与基础
简单来说,深度学习是一种机器学习方法,它利用人工神经网络,具有多层结构,能够从原始数据中学习复杂、抽象的特征。传统的机器学习方法通常需要人工设计特征,而深度学习则通过自身学习特征,从而大大降低了开发过程的难度和时间。
核心是“深度”,这三个字母代表了神经网络的层数。深度神经网络的每一层都提取特征,并传递给下一层,这使得模型能够学习到更深层次的模式和关系。这种“深度”的特性,赋予了深度学习强大的学习能力和泛化能力。
深度学习的类型与发展
深度学习并非一成不变,它主要分为以下几种类型:
- 卷积神经网络 (CNN): 擅长处理图像和视频数据,例如人脸识别、图像搜索等。
- 循环神经网络 (RNN): 擅长处理序列数据,例如语音识别、机器翻译、文本生成等。
- 生成对抗网络 (GAN): 用于生成新的数据,例如图像生成、音乐创作等。
- Transformer: 近年来备受关注的架构,特别是在自然语言处理领域,其强大的注意力机制使得模型能够更好地理解上下文信息。
近年来,深度学习的发展速度惊人,涌现出许多令人惊叹的成果,例如ChatGPT、DALL-E等大型语言模型,这些模型都依赖于深度学习技术的强大能力。
深度学习的应用领域
深度学习的应用范围已经非常广泛,以下是一些主要领域:
- 计算机视觉: 图像识别、目标检测、图像生成等,可以实现自动驾驶、智能监控等功能。
- 自然语言处理: 机器翻译、文本摘要、情感分析、语音识别等,可以提高用户体验、自动化工作流程等。
- 语音识别和语音合成: 智能助手、语音控制、语音翻译等,方便人们与智能设备交互。
- 医疗保健: 疾病诊断、药物研发、个性化治疗等,提高医疗效率和准确性。
- 金融领域: 欺诈检测、风险评估、信用评分等,保障金融安全和效率。
- 自动驾驶: 通过深度学习驱动车辆感知、决策和控制,实现安全、高效的自动驾驶。
深度学习面临的挑战与未来展望
尽管深度学习取得了巨大的进展,但仍然面临着一些挑战:
- 数据依赖性: 深度学习模型需要大量数据进行训练,数据的质量和数量直接影响模型的性能。
- 可解释性: 深度学习模型的决策过程往往是“黑盒”,难以理解和解释。
- 计算资源需求: 训练深度学习模型需要强大的计算资源,成本较高。
- 泛化能力: 深度学习模型在特定数据集上表现良好,但在不同数据集上的泛化能力可能不足。
展望未来,深度学习将朝着以下方向发展:
- 可解释性人工智能 (XAI): 研究如何提高深度学习模型的可解释性,让人们更容易理解模型的决策过程。
- 联邦学习: 在保护数据隐私的同时,利用分布式数据进行模型训练,提高数据利用率和模型泛化能力。
- 自监督学习: 利用无标签数据进行模型训练,降低数据需求,提高模型效率。
- 强化学习: 通过与环境交互学习,让模型能够自主学习和决策,解决复杂问题。
- 结合其他技术: 将深度学习与其他技术(例如计算机视觉、自然语言处理、机器人技术)结合,创造更强大的应用场景。
总结
深度学习作为一种强大的机器学习技术,正在深刻地改变着我们的世界。虽然仍面临一些挑战,但随着技术的不断进步,深度学习将在未来发挥更加重要的作用,推动科技创新和产业升级。 了解深度学习,掌握其基础和应用,将有助于我们更好地把握未来科技的发展趋势。